Index: llvm/lib/Transforms/IPO/OpenMPOpt.cpp
===================================================================
--- llvm/lib/Transforms/IPO/OpenMPOpt.cpp
+++ llvm/lib/Transforms/IPO/OpenMPOpt.cpp
@@ -1500,20 +1500,20 @@
}
// OMPInfoCache has returned the analysis result -- pack the feature
// values into the [* x i64] array and inject them as the constant
- // global variable with the name '$KernelName.KernelFeatures'
+ // global variable with the name '$KernelName_KernelFeatures'
IntegerType *FeatureType = Type::getInt64Ty(M.getContext());
ArrayRef<Constant *> FeatureArrayRef{
ConstantInt::get(FeatureType, FunctionInfo->BasicBlockCount),
ConstantInt::get(
FeatureType,
FunctionInfo->BlocksReachedFromConditionalInstruction),
+ ConstantInt::get(FeatureType, FunctionInfo->Uses),
ConstantInt::get(FeatureType,
FunctionInfo->DirectCallsToDefinedFunctions),
ConstantInt::get(FeatureType, FunctionInfo->LoadInstCount),
- ConstantInt::get(FeatureType, FunctionInfo->MaxLoopDepth),
ConstantInt::get(FeatureType, FunctionInfo->StoreInstCount),
+ ConstantInt::get(FeatureType, FunctionInfo->MaxLoopDepth),
ConstantInt::get(FeatureType, FunctionInfo->TopLevelLoopCount),
- ConstantInt::get(FeatureType, FunctionInfo->Uses),
};
ArrayType *FeatureArrayType =
ArrayType::get(FeatureType, FeatureArrayRef.size());
@@ -1521,7 +1521,7 @@
ConstantArray::get(FeatureArrayType, FeatureArrayRef);
GlobalVariable *FeatureVector = new GlobalVariable(
M, FeatureArrayType, true, GlobalValue::ExternalLinkage, FeatureArray,
- F->getName() + ".KernelFeatures");
+ F->getName() + "_KernelFeatures");
(void)FeatureVector;
IsChanged = true;
